What to include in your message
If you can, include the details below. It helps me avoid guesswork and protects your data.
- What’s not working — and what you already tried.
- Screenshots or a short video — error messages, “won’t boot” screens, Wi-Fi tests, anything you’re seeing.
- Timeline / urgency — when did it start, and when do you need it working by?
- Device basics — PC/Mac, laptop/desktop, and Windows 10/11 or macOS.
- If it’s data-related: what files matter most (photos, documents, business files) and whether you have any backups.
Tip: If you see a scary message, don’t keep restarting or trying random fixes. Send a screenshot first — it can prevent making data recovery harder.
